[Blood serum and milk serum levels of sodium benzylpenicillin after intravenous regional antibiosis in surgery of the claw area in cattle].

Abstract

An intravenous regional antibiosis using 10 Mega I.U. Sodium-Benzylpenicillin was carried out during surgery in 14 dairy cows affected with spontaneous occurring digital diseases. Blood serum and milk serum levels were determined over a period of 48 hours by means of a micro agar diffusion method using Sarcina lutea Stamm BGA Berlin as a test germ. Even before opening of the rubber tourniquet, penicillin traces were detectable in the blood serum of 6 cows. Maximal concentrations ranging from 0.43 mcg/ml to 8.63 mcg/ml were determined after 45 minutes to 4 hours. 24 hours after intravenous regional antibiosis no levels above the limit of detectability were determined. Significant lower maximal concentrations were found in claw amputation cases as compared with claw preserving surgical interventions. Milk serum levels showed delayed and lower maximal concentrations, ranging between 2.09 and 0.09 mcg/ml. In 5 animals no positive levels were detected. After 48 hours, penicillin levels were below the limit of detectability in the milk of all examined animals.

摘要

对14头患有自发性蹄部疾病的奶牛在手术期间进行了静脉区域抗菌治疗,使用1000万国际单位苄青霉素钠。在48小时内,通过使用藤黄八叠球菌柏林菌株BGA作为测试菌的微量琼脂扩散法测定血清和乳清水平。甚至在松开橡胶止血带之前,就已在6头奶牛的血清中检测到青霉素痕迹。45分钟至4小时后测定的最大浓度范围为0.43微克/毫升至8.63微克/毫升。静脉区域抗菌治疗24小时后,未测定到高于可检测限的水平。与保留蹄部的手术干预相比,在蹄部截肢病例中发现最大浓度明显较低。乳清水平显示出延迟且较低的最大浓度,范围在2.09至0.09微克/毫升之间。在5只动物中未检测到阳性水平。48小时后,所有检查动物的乳汁中青霉素水平均低于可检测限。
